21Shares co-founder warns tokenization hype is outrunning Wall Street reality

What she’s saying: Former 21Shares co-founder Ophelia Snyder argues that crypto and traditional finance are talking past each other when it comes to tokenization. Tokenization solves real problems around settlement rails and moving assets, Snyder said. Vatican Bank makes first foray into equity indexes, setting stage for potential ETF launches

Gabriel Bouys | AFP | Getty Images The Vatican Bank Tuesday launched two equity indexes tracking stocks that align with Catholic values.
